Which is better: performing Tarawih prayer at home with short surahs while reciting the Qur’an, or at the mosque? And does the reward for performing Tarawih prayer at home equal its reward at the mosque?
Source: FtawySummarized from the full answer at Ftawy · imported Sep 2, 2026
A woman's prayer in her home is better than her prayer in the mosque. However, she is permitted to pray in the mosque provided that there is no fitnah (temptation/strife), suspicion, or any other religiously prohibited matter. There may be some advantages associated with praying in the mosque that make it better, such as the presence of a devout, influential reciter as an Imam, or a teacher who instructs people in what a Muslim cannot afford to be ignorant of, or if there is distracting noise in the home.
